The Canada Coalition of Support Groups and the All-Progressives Congress (APC) Canada has expressed delight with the success of the campaign and town hall engagement with the Nigerian community in Canada for APC’s presidential candidate Asiwaju Bola Ahmed Tinubu and his running mate Senator Kashim Shettima.

The event themed: Renewed Hope for A New Nigeria, was held at White Oaks Conference Resort & Spa, Niagara, Ontario, Canada, on January 27th, 2023,

The keynote speaker at the event which was put together by the APC Canada and the Canada Coalition of support groups was Dr. Abiola Oshodi.

Other speakers that joined in Virtually were Hon. (Dr.) Betta Edu, APC National Women Leader, Hon. Dayo Israel, APC National Youth Leader; Prince Ade Omole, Director of the APC Diaspora Directorate and Engr. Ifeoluwa Oyedele, the executive director of Niger Delta Power Holding Company Limited.

The event was an opportunity for the speakers to address Nigerians in the diaspora and others who joined online on the merit of voting for Asiwaju Bola Ahmed Tinubu. They also can influence a vast number of voters in Nigeria. Asiwaju Bola Ahmed Tinubu, Senator Kashim Shettima and other APC Candidates in the coming election.

In the opening remark of the organizing chairman; Mr. Ibraheem-Ola Haruna, he alluded to the fact that Asiwaju Bola Ahmed Tinubu represents a prominent transitional leader that will change the trajectory of development for Nigeria, Africa and the entire black race.

He enjoined Nigerians to vote for Asiwaju because, beyond party affiliation and religious or ethnic considerations, he has been proven to walk his talk. Hon. Nick Apata, the APC Canada Chairman, delivered a speech by Mr. Ibraheem-Ola Haruna; he welcomed everyone to the event and affirmed that Asiwaju’s mandate could take Nigeria out of the current doldrums.

The Chairman of the Coalition of Support Groups in Canada and the event convener, Mr Olujimi Adekanle, also spoke about Tinubu as a progressive that awakened the consciousness of the Nigerians through opposition against a one-party state.

In the keynote address, Dr. Abiola Oshodi dissected the “Renewed Hope” manifesto of Tinubu/Shettima holistically. He explained in detail the plan to use technology, more funding and recruitment of more personnel to tackle insecurity. The goal is to make Nigeria self-sufficient in Agriculture and to consolidate the effort of Buhari’s administration on Power. More areas of the manifesto were dissected to the amusement of the audience.

The Canada Coalition of Support Groups and APC Canada comprises several support groups with foot soldiers in Nigeria and APC Canada. The group and their representatives present at the summit were Bola Ahmed Solidarity Team (BATS Team) – Ibraheem Ola Haruna, Asiwaju Bola Ahmed Support Group Canada (ABATSG) – Hon. Akintunde Hareef Akerele (TFL), Oshodi For Tinubu/Shettima Media Group & Patriots of Bola Ahmed Tinubu (POBAT) – Dr. Abiola Oshodi, Asiwaju-Shettima Presidential, Agenda (ASPA) – Adeshina Keshinro, Lagosians in Diaspora For Asiwaju –  Saheed (Tito) Lawal, Asiwaju Tinubu Frontiers – Olujimi Adekanle, Ahmed Tinubu Volunteers in Canada – Hon. Mrs. Tolulope Oluwagbemi  Ajibabi, and All Progressive Congress Canada – Nick Apata.

The City of Niagara Falls Councillor Mona also graced the occasion. She spoke about the emerging youth population and how the incoming administration can leverage them to her economic advantage.

Speaking in the same vein, was the City of St. Catherines’ representative, Member of Parliament, Jennie Stevens. She spoke about the need for the incoming administration to partner with the city to herald mutual economic benefit that will advance national prosperity.

The event ended with closing remarks from Mrs. Olayinka Animashaun, the deputy organizing committee Chairperson who thanked everyone that attended the event across Canada, from the United States of America and those that joined virtually from all over the world.
